What should be input in box 10 of the CMS-1500 form?

Box 10 of the CMS-1500 form is specifically designated for indicating questions related to prior illnesses or injuries. This pertains to any previous conditions that may be relevant to the current claim, such as prior procedures or injuries related to the claim being submitted. By including this information, the insurance company can assess the claim in the context of the patient's medical history, which may influence coverage and processing decisions.

While it is essential to provide the patient's insurance details, provider details, or information about additional benefits in other relevant sections of the form, box 10 is uniquely focused on the aspect of prior related medical history. This allows for a comprehensive view of the patient's situation, which aids in delivering accurate and fair processing of claims.
